How to uninstall Webroot SecureAnywhere from your computer

Webroot SecureAnywhere is a computer program. This page is comprised of details on how to remove it from your PC. The Windows release was created by Webroot. You can find out more on Webroot or check for application updates here. The program is frequently found in the C:\Program Files\Webroot directory. Keep in mind that this path can vary depending on the user's decision. You can uninstall Webroot SecureAnywhere by clicking on the Start menu of Windows and pasting the command line C:\Program Files\Webroot\WRSA.exe. Note that you might get a notification for admin rights. WRSA.exe is the Webroot SecureAnywhere's primary executable file and it takes circa 752.66 KB (770728 bytes) on disk.

The executables below are part of Webroot SecureAnywhere. They take about 752.66 KB (770728 bytes) on disk.

  • WRSA.exe (752.66 KB)
